apprentice someone who works for somebody else to learn that person's skill or trade.
cruise to travel at the same speed for a while.
crutch a support used to help injured people walk. A crutch is a pole with a padded top that rests under the arm.
difference the condition of being not like or not the same.
fragrant having a pleasant smell.
harmful causing or likely to cause harm; dangerous.
implement something used to do a particular job; tool or device.
infest to spread in or overrun as a nuisance or danger.
outer of or having to do with the part most distant from the center.
perform to carry out; do.
precipitation the act of water falling in the form of rain, snow, sleet, or hail.
substitute to put or use in place of another person or thing.
transformation a major change in the form, shape, character, or nature of something or someone.
understand to get the meaning, nature, or importance of.
worth good or important enough for.
